Zindzi Mandela allegedly drowning in debt

Zindzi Mandela's posh Houghton mansion will reportedly be auctioned off as she can no longer afford payments on it.

This is according to Sunday World, who are reporting that Zindzi has been struggling to keep her head above water for a while now and owes R1.5million on the property.

She's apparently also had to move out of her rented house in Sandton after problems with her landlord. The newspaper is reporting that they've seen a letter sent to the Zindzi Mandela family trust from a debt collection company.

The letter allegedly states that the City of Joburg has decided to auction off the house. The city could not confirm or deny the allegations.

Apparently neighbours also complained to city council about the terrible condition that the house was left in.
